/*
 * Fixture for Proselint-9 heading-depth checks. This mimics a real
 * Draftwarden manuscript with deliberately malformed nesting so the
 * linter's auto-fix path gets exercised end to end. If this fixture
 * starts failing on-call, the lint service's auth layer is the usual
 * suspect. The fixture authenticates against the staging lint API
 * using the bearer token below.
 */

login token, yajeg-fawif: eyJhbGciOiJIUzI1NiIsInR5cCI6IkpXVCJ9.eyJzdWIiOiIEdPQYnZXaZIn0.HSRTnYZBx0Qc

Ticket: Contrastor audit job blocked. The nightly color-contrast scan can't reach the Palletron rules service — key expired Friday, no alert fired. Audit reports for the Wrenfield redesign are stale. Reviewer: confirm the config change only touches the scanner env. Replacement key issued today and included below.

API key for yagag-fawif: zpat4_Gful

## Artifact Signing — Inventory Reconciliation Job

The nightly reconciliation job for Stockline now signs its output manifests before upload. Unsigned manifests are rejected by the Ledgerbox ingest as of build 412. Two mismatches last week traced to a stale key on the runner pool; rotated Tuesday. Action for sync: confirm all runners pull the current key at job start. The active signing key for the reconciliation pipeline is as follows.

signing key of yafop-taguf = bky3_Kre